Earlier this year, The Creative Assembly released Empire: Total War, which took the historical RTS series into the 18th century up to the US Revolutionary War. Now the developer is moving up the timeline slightly with their next release in the series, Napoleon: Total War.
This time you are not some nameless controller of units. You control one of the most famous generals in history. The game spans two decades of Napoleon's life in the late 18th and early 19th centuries, ending at the famous Battle of Waterloo. The game will have the single player campaigns along with Steam achievements, a uniform editor and more. The game's publisher Sega will ship the game to stores in February 2010.
